Jacinta Price has launched a blistering attack on a teal MP, accusing them of 'hypocrisy' following an interview they conducted with Linda Burney after they 'rejected' an invitation to visit Alice Springs.

Ms Daniel appeared alongside Indigenous Australians Minister Linda Burney on Weekend Breakfast on Saturday to discuss the Voice to Parliament.

Senator Price - who opposes the Voice - described Ms Daniel's interview remarks as"hypocrisy at large" and said the teal MP had"rejected" an invite to visit Alice Springs. "Instead she will speak on behalf of us along with Minister Burney to have kitchen table and door knocking conversations with those in her leafy green electorate to answer their questions.

During the interview, Ms Daniel had said there should be a"reasoned conversation" on the Voice when asked about the concerns that surround the Constitutional change. "There's going to be a range of views about this, but I guess what I ask my community, and all of those who are there this morning I think would agree with that, is to come to this with generosity of spirit," Ms Daniel continued.

"So I don't see anything negative in that, and I think that's the conversation, the reasoned conversation, the fact-based conversation, that we're going to have in the coming months."
